【问题标题】:VAT calculation when using pricing including taxes使用含税定价时的增值税计算
【发布时间】:2012-03-21 11:28:10
【问题描述】:

价格包括增值税。应用的增值税百分比基于收货地址。当交货国家发生变化并且增值税百分比发生变化时,金额包括。税改了。

例如:

0.79 欧元的税款计算为与荷兰的送货地址相对应的税款。适用 19% 增值税。

不含增值税的价格 4.94/1,19=4,15 增值税金额 = 4,15*0,19=0,79

这工作正常。

当将交货日期更改为比利时国家/地区时,增值税为 21%

然后增加所有含税金额。这不应该发生,因为我们选择使用含税价格。

Magento 的计算是基于 19% 时的价格 excel 税 荷兰增值税适用,然后适用 21 比利时增值税: 价格 EX 增值税:4,15 = 未重新计算的金额 比利时增值税金额 = 4,15*,21= 0.87 = 金额错误

正确的计算应该是: 不含增值税的价格 4.94/1,21= 4,08 = 正确价格不含 21% 税 增值税金额 = 4,08*0,21= 0,86 = 正确的 21% 增值税金额

总价 = 4,94 含。增值税

对于比利时,我得到这个价格 5,02,应该是 4,94。

期望的结果: 无论适用的增值税百分比如何,含税金额都应保持不变。

我该如何解决这个问题。

【问题讨论】:

    标签: magento


    【解决方案1】:

    其实我不认为你的推理是好的。

    我解释一下:

    • 产品的基本价格价值是免增值税价值。

    对于给定的国家/地区,产品适用增值税以符合国家/地区增值税相关税率。

    无论您在哪个国家/地区交付产品,变化的是增值税而不是产品基础价格值,否则您会损失一些利润。

    说:

    • 产品 A 的免增值税价格为:100,您购买了 80(20 欧元保证金)

    • 荷兰的增值税为 19:荷兰的税后价格 => 119

    • 比利时的增值税为 21:比利时的含税价格 => 121

    想要为比利时保留 119 将使您损失 2 欧元,因为您实际上会以 98 的价格出售它。

    如果这确实是您想要做的:即,无论适用何种增值税率,均采用统一价格,那么“技巧”可能是根据他们的国家/地区创建客户群并使用等级定价来降低产品基价以维持增值税率独立征税价格。 (我不推荐)

    【讨论】:

    • 感谢您的回复。我认为你完全正确。我们选择比利时的客户只能在比利时商店订购产品。
    • 我看不出这对回答用户问题有什么帮助。
    猜你喜欢
    • 1970-01-01
    • 2013-06-16
    • 1970-01-01
    • 1970-01-01
    • 2011-11-13
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    • 1970-01-01
    相关资源
    最近更新 更多